‘You’ve called your central base Cassandra?’
Raffy looked at Milo defensively. ‘So?’
‘So it’s a weird name.’
Raffy pulled a face. ‘I guess,’ he said. ‘Just seemed kind of apt at the time. She’s tricky.’
Milo laughed. He’d taken to hanging around Raffy’s cubicle for an hour or so most days; officially he was there to monitor Linus’s work, but in reality he didn’t seem that keen on spending time with the man tasked with building the System; only with the younger one who was supposed to be checking it. Raffy didn’t mind. They were getting on pretty well. And he knew Milo would be useful to him at some point soon. ‘All women are tricky. You should have had her change into a man. Much more straightforward.’
‘Yeah, I’ll stick with Cassandra if it’s all the same with you,’ Raffy said with a shrug. ‘Not exactly a hit with the girls right now, if you know what I mean. Cassandra’s the only woman who’s actually talking to me.’ He looked meaningfully out of the glass door of his cubicle; Milo followed his gaze to where Evie was lying on a sofa, her eyes fixed on the screen ahead.
‘Still not talking to you?’ Milo asked sympathetically.
‘Not even looking at me.’
‘Well, plenty more fish in the sea.’ Milo winked. ‘Let’s have a look shall we?’ He leant in towards Cassandra and moved his hand towards the screen. ‘How about her,’ he said, pulling up an image of a blonde girl walking up some steps. He tapped the screen and some text came up.
Hi, I’m Vanessa. I have 43,689 Watchers. I’m a student right now but I want to be an actor some day. I like dancing, eating out and sexy lingerie. Follow me and I can promise you a good time!
Raffy stared at her; Milo laughed. ‘Your pupils are dilating like crazy,’ he said. ‘There are loads of them. Here, what about her?’
A brunette appeared. Hi, I’m Sara. I have 506,782 Watchers. I work as a receptionist but my first love is winter sports. Watch me bomb down mountains, then join me for some après ski in the hot tub!
‘She’s nice,’ Raffy said, his cheeks reddening slightly. Then he sighed. ‘Thing is, Milo, you’re out there with these people. I’m not. And if Thomas has his way I’ll probably never be.’
Milo pulled a face. ‘I wouldn’t say that. If he gets his System, he might release you into the wild, you never know.’
Raffy turned sharply. ‘You think?’
Milo shrugged. ‘I don’t know. But I don’t see why not. He likes loyalty. Are you loyal, Raffy?’
Raffy held his eye for a few seconds then looked down. ‘I wasn’t loyal to Evie,’ he said quietly.
‘Thomas won’t mind about that.’ Milo grinned.
‘These girls … they’re really real? I mean, they’re actually out there?’ Raffy asked then. ‘Girls like this? Beautiful girls in hot tubs and dancing in their underwear?’
